El-Baba et al. reveals assembly state of glutamate receptors, over how much a receptor is present, tracks with severe depression in human brain tissue. For crosslinking, peptides were separated on an Aurora Ultimate 25Ă—75 CSI column coupled to a nanoElute 2 and timsTOF Ultra 2. Read:

NOW PUBLISHED: Hoch et al. research using Aurora Rapid® 8×75 XT columns shows lowering FAIMS resolution on the Orbitrap Astral boosts peptide IDs by 6–18% across 250 pg–16 ng samples, enhancing sensitivity for single-cell proteomics without hardware changes. Read more:

Perciaccante et al. develop an integrated LC-MS multi-omics workflow that profiles proteins, lipids, and metabolites from a single sEV sample. Average of 5,623 protein groups IDs from 10 million sEVs with timsTOF Pro, nanoElute 2, & Aurora Ultimate 25x75 CSI column, Learn more:

Kawahara et al. profile the sex-specific N-glycoproteome across 19 mouse tissues using TMT-based quantitative glycoproteomics. 26,800+ glycoforms quantified across ~1,500 glycoproteins using Aurora Ultimate 25x75 column + Vanquish Neo + Orbitrap Exploris 240. Learn more:
